"Chillin'" - Hot Summer Colors Challenge

Wanted to share this cute card I posted for the “Hot Summer Color” challenge over on  My craft Spot .  I use some cool colors too– It has been so hot here in Texas (in the 100s this week) – I just had to cool this little penguin down. I think he is so cute! 

Penguin:  From ZooBalloo  (one of three)  with a tweaked beak so he could suck the straw
Sun:  Just Because Cards (sunflower)
Sunglasses:  Create-A-Critter (cut in half)
Lemonade glass:  Just Because Cards
Waves: Stand and Salute
Sand: Paper Dolls for Everyday
Chillin’”: Create-A-Critter
Papers:  The blue “sky” paper is from a boy stack, that I don’t have the name of.  I used open cardstock and sandpaper for the sand.  I used Prismatic Paper Pack  from Best Occasions for the sun and the shades shinny parts . 
Straw: A little piece of silver elastic ribbon
 

This made a nice card for one of the neighbor boy’s birthday.  Hope you are staying cool in the hot summer “colors”.
